RESIDENTIAL CONVEYANCING PARALEGAL, HERTFORDSHIRE, SALARY £c25K (DOE). Excellent opportunity to join the expert residential property team of a well-established firm. JOB REF: 215299377


Responsibilities:
  1. The firm is seeking candidates with a minimum of 12 months' experience as a Paralegal in a busy Conveyancing Department to support one of their solicitors with their caseload.
  2. The role will include a range of general paralegal and administrative duties, such as handling telephone inquiries, sending letters of instruction and standard progress updates, drafting and submitting SDLT forms, managing pre and post completion paperwork, and preparing HM Land Registry applications and requisitions.
  3. You must possess strong verbal and written communication skills, along with the ability to manage your own workload efficiently and meet tight deadlines, in order to support the team in achieving the best possible outcomes for clients.
  4. You will be joining a busy and collaborative working environment, with a competitive salary and ongoing training and development opportunities to further your career.
